Practitioners at Railyard

Picture
Dr. Nicole Kearney is a Naturopathic Doctor licensed in the state of Vermont. She completed her undergraduate studies at the University of Vermont in 2008, earning a BA in Biology with a minor in Chemistry. She went on to obtain her Doctorate in Natural Medicine from the National University of Natural Medicine in 2016. Following medical school, Dr. Kearney  was awarded a 2-year residency in naturopathic primary care at Mountain View Natural Medicine in South Burlington, Vermont. She continued working at the clinic full-time following her residency,  managing a wide variety of health conditions for both pediatric and adult patients. In 2020, she started her own practice.

Dr. Kearney takes a holistic approach to look at the whole person and identify the root cause of their symptoms. Her goal is to use the least invasive but most effective treatments to help her patients achieve wellness. She has a passion for treating hormonal imbalance and infertility and has completed several specialized trainings and ultimately, a year long integrative fertility mentorship with Dr. Jaclyn Chasse, one of the top experts in the field. She also excels at treatment of mental health and gastrointestinal concerns. Dr. Kearney has a unique vantage point of the bridge between naturopathic and conventional approaches to mental health due to her extensive experience practicing in a primary care setting,  enabling her to balance holistic and root cause approaches alongside a patient’s current prescriptions if desired.

When she’s not practicing medicine, Dr. Kearney enjoys live music, hiking, camping, yoga and spending time with family, friends, her husband and son.

Kind Soles Foot Care
Jessica Morrison, MS, AGPCNP, APRN, CFCS

If you have difficulty reaching your toes, thick toenails that are hard to trim, ingrowing or differently shaped nails, calluses, corns, diabetes or poor circulation or sensation in your feet, you may benefit from routine foot care.

Jessica provides safe and gentle foot care, starting with a full foot assessment and a personalized plan of care. Depending on your needs this may include: trimming long nails, thinning thickened or misshapen nails with specialized equipment, reducing painful corns and rough calluses, prevention and care for ingrowing nails, treatment of issues arising from bunions, hammer toes, and overlapping toes, moisturizing gentle foot rub, assessment of footwear and recommendations, education on safely caring for your feet, and referral to other providers.

Jessica has over 10 years of experience as a registered nurse and nurse practitioner in a variety of settings including assisted living, home health, holistic and integrative medicine, and disability care. Working in senior and disability care she has seen how challenging it can be to access foot care services and the complications arising from a lack of attention to maintaining foot health. To help meet this need, she completed foot care training with a board certified podiatrist and became certified as a Certified Foot Care Specialist by the American Foot Care Nurses Association.

She hopes to help seniors improve quality of life, live with dignity and maintain independence. It would be a joy to have the opportunity to help you reduce discomfort and pain in your feet and we'd be honored to be a partner in your journey towards your health goals.
